39 Facts About Lincoln Burrows

1.

Lincoln Burrows, played by Dominic Purcell, is a fictional character and one of the two protagonists of the American television series Prison Break.

2.

In flashbacks, teenage Lincoln Burrows is played by Max Kirsch, and for one episode, Hunter Jablonski.

3.

Lincoln Burrows's parents worked for the company but were both killed so Aldo took him in and raised him as his own.

4.

Lincoln Burrows dropped out of Morgan Park High School in Toledo, Ohio during his sophomore year and moved to Chicago to begin his life of crime.

5.

When Michael was 18, Lincoln Burrows borrowed $90,000 to pay for Michael's university education, telling him that it was his half of his mother's life insurance.

6.

Lincoln Burrows is accused of murdering the vice president's brother, Terrence Steadman.
